Unclassified - Colorado Springs, CO

posted 3 months ago

Full-time - Mid Level
Colorado Springs, CO

About the position

As a DevSecOps Engineer at Raft, you will play a crucial role in the development and implementation of end-to-end cluster and application lifecycles. Your primary responsibility will be to ensure that all processes are secure and efficient, aligning with the best practices in the industry. You will collaborate closely with clients to design and implement solutions using Kubernetes or Docker, which are essential for modern application deployment and management. Your expertise will be vital in building Continuous Integration and Continuous Deployment (CI/CD) pipelines, which facilitate a smooth and reliable software update process. In addition to these responsibilities, you will actively participate in applying GitOps principles for software delivery, which emphasizes the use of Git as a single source of truth for declarative infrastructure and applications. Security will be a key focus in your role; you will ensure that development and software continuous delivery processes incorporate security best practices at every stage. This includes verifying that all capabilities deployed meet stringent security requirements and undergo thorough testing. You will also be involved in cloud deployment activities, ensuring that configurations comply with Security Technical Implementation Guides (STIG) or Department of Defense (DOD) required security standards. Your work will directly impact the efficiency and security of the systems we develop, making you an integral part of our mission to deliver high-quality digital solutions that positively affect the lives of our clients and their users.

Responsibilities

  • Develop and implement end-to-end cluster and application lifecycles.
  • Collaborate with clients to design and implement Kubernetes or Docker solutions.
  • Build CI/CD pipelines to ensure a smooth software update process.
  • Apply GitOps principles for software delivery.
  • Ensure development and software continuous delivery processes use security best practices.
  • Verify that capabilities deployed meet security requirements and undergo testing.
  • Work with cloud deployment activities to ensure configurations meet STIG or DOD required security standards.

Requirements

  • Proven experience as a DevSecOps Engineer or similar role.
  • Strong knowledge of Kubernetes and Docker for container orchestration and management.
  • Experience in building CI/CD pipelines and automating software delivery processes.
  • Familiarity with GitOps principles and practices.
  • Understanding of security best practices in software development and deployment.
  • Experience with cloud deployment and security compliance standards.

Nice-to-haves

  • Certifications in DevSecOps, Kubernetes, or cloud technologies.
  • Experience with Infrastructure as Code (IaC) tools such as Terraform or Ansible.
  • Knowledge of monitoring and logging tools for cloud environments.
  • Familiarity with Agile methodologies and DevOps practices.

Benefits

  • Competitive salary and performance bonuses.
  • Health, dental, and vision insurance.
  • 401(k) retirement plan with company matching.
  • Flexible work hours and remote work options.
  • Professional development opportunities and training programs.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service